So konvertieren Sie JP2-Dateien mit GroupDocs.Conversion für .NET in PDF

Einführung

Müssen Sie JPEG-2000-Dateien (.jp2) in ein allgemein zugängliches Format wie PDF konvertieren? Diese umfassende Anleitung führt Sie durch die Verwendung der leistungsstarken Bibliothek GroupDocs.Conversion für .NET. Mit diesen Schritten können Sie Ihre JP2-Bilder mühelos in PDF-Dokumente umwandeln und so die Dokumentenverwaltung und die Kompatibilität zwischen verschiedenen Plattformen verbessern.

Was Sie lernen werden

  • GroupDocs.Conversion verstehen: Entdecken Sie die Funktionen dieser vielseitigen Bibliothek.
  • Einrichten Ihrer Umgebung: Installieren und konfigurieren Sie die erforderlichen Tools.
  • Implementierung der JP2-zu-PDF-Konvertierung: Folgen Sie einer Schritt-für-Schritt-Anleitung zur Codeimplementierung.
  • Anwendungen in der realen Welt: Entdecken Sie praktische Anwendungen für diese Fähigkeiten.

Bereiten wir nun Ihre Umgebung für den Konvertierungsprozess vor.

Voraussetzungen

Bevor Sie mit der Konvertierung beginnen, stellen Sie sicher, dass Sie über Folgendes verfügen:

  • GroupDocs.Conversion für .NET-Bibliothek: Version 25.3.0 oder höher.
  • Entwicklungsumgebung: Visual Studio mit einem C#-Projekt-Setup.
  • Grundkenntnisse: Vertrautheit mit C#-Programmierung und Dateiverwaltung.

Erforderliche Bibliotheken, Versionen und Abhängigkeiten

Installieren Sie die Bibliothek GroupDocs.Conversion über NuGet oder die .NET-CLI in Ihrem .NET-Projekt:

NuGet-Paket-Manager-Konsole

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ET-CLI

dotnet add package GroupDocs.Conversion --version 25.3.0

Schritte zum Lizenzerwerb

Beginnen Sie mit einer kostenlosen Testversion von GroupDocs.Conversion, um die Funktionen kennenzulernen:

Einrichten von GroupDocs.Conversion für .NET

Wenn Ihre Umgebung bereit ist und die Bibliothek installiert ist, fahren Sie mit der Einrichtung von GroupDocs.Conversion in Ihrem Projekt fort:

Grundlegende Initialisierung und Einrichtung mit C#

Richten Sie Namespaces ein und initialisieren Sie ein Konvertierungsobjekt:

using System.IO;
using GroupDocs.Conversion;
using GroupDocs.Conversion.Options.Convert;

namespace JP2ToPdfConversion
{
    internal static class ConvertJp2ToPdfFeature
    {
        public static void Run()
        {
            string YOUR_DOCUMENT_DIRECTORY = "YOUR_DOCUMENT_DIRECTORY";
            string YOUR_OUTPUT_DIRECTORY = "YOUR_OUTPUT_DIRECTORY";

            // Pfad zur Ausgabe-PDF-Datei
            string outputFolder = YOUR_OUTPUT_DIRECTORY;
            string outputFile = Path.Combine(outputFolder, "jp2-converted-to.pdf");

            // Laden Sie die Quelldatei JP2
            string sourceFilePath = Path.Combine(YOUR_DOCUMENT_DIRECTORY, "sample.jp2");
            using (var converter = new Converter(sourceFilePath))
            {
                // PDF-Konvertierungsoptionen initialisieren
                var options = new PdfConvertOptions();

                // Konvertieren und als PDF speichern
                converter.Convert(outputFile, options);
            }
        }
    }
}

Dieses Setup unterstreicht die einfache Konvertierung von Dateien mit GroupDocs.Conversion.

Implementierungshandbuch

Lassen Sie uns die Implementierung Schritt für Schritt aufschlüsseln:

1. Bereiten Sie Ihre Umgebung vor

Stellen Sie sicher, dass Ihre Verzeichnisse richtig angegeben sind und auf die Quelldatei zugegriffen werden kann.

Konvertierungspfade initialisieren

string YOUR_DOCUMENT_DIRECTORY = "YOUR_DOCUMENT_DIRECTORY";
string YOUR_OUTPUT_DIRECTORY = "YOUR_OUTPUT_DIRECTORY";

2. Laden Sie die Quelldatei JP2

Verwenden Sie ein Converter Objekt zum Laden des .jp2-Bildes:

string sourceFilePath = Path.Combine(YOUR_DOCUMENT_DIRECTORY, "sample.jp2");
using (var converter = new Converter(sourceFilePath))
{
    // Hier folgen die Konvertierungsschritte ...
}

3. PDF-Konvertierungsoptionen einrichten

Konfigurieren Sie Ihre Konvertierungsoptionen für das Ausgabeformat und etwaige spezifische Anforderungen:

var options = new PdfConvertOptions();

4. Führen Sie die Konvertierung durch

Führen Sie die Konvertierung durch und speichern Sie die Ausgabedatei:

string outputFile = Path.Combine(outputFolder, "jp2-converted-to.pdf");
converter.Convert(outputFile, options);

Tipps zur Fehlerbehebung:

  • Stellen Sie sicher, dass die Dateipfade korrekt sind.
  • Prüfen Sie, ob Lizenzprobleme vorliegen, wenn Sie auf Einschränkungen stoßen.

Praktische Anwendungen

GroupDocs.Conversion ist vielseitig und kann in verschiedene Szenarien integriert werden:

  1. Dokumentenarchivierung: Konvertieren Sie archivierte JP2-Bilder in PDFs, um den Zugriff und die Freigabe zu erleichtern.
  2. Digitale Signaturen: Bereiten Sie Dokumente vor, indem Sie sie konvertieren, bevor Sie digitale Signaturen in Unternehmenssystemen anwenden.
  3. Web-VeröffentlichungBereiten Sie JPEG 2000-Bilder für die Veröffentlichung im Web vor, indem Sie sie in PDFs konvertieren.

Diese Beispiele zeigen, wie GroupDocs.Conversion ein wertvolles Tool innerhalb größerer .NET-Frameworks sein kann.

Überlegungen zur Leistung

Die Optimierung Ihres Konvertierungsprozesses ist entscheidend:

  • Speicherverwaltung: Entsorgen Sie nicht benötigte Objekte, um Speicherlecks zu verhindern.
  • Stapelverarbeitung: Konvertieren Sie Dateien aus Effizienzgründen stapelweise, wenn Sie mit großen Datensätzen arbeiten.
  • Richtlinien zur Ressourcennutzung: Überwachen Sie die Systemressourcen während der Konvertierung, um eine Überlastung zu vermeiden.

Durch Befolgen dieser Best Practices wird eine reibungslose und effiziente Nutzung von GroupDocs.Conversion gewährleistet.

Abschluss

Wir haben die Einrichtung Ihrer Umgebung, die Implementierung der JP2-zu-PDF-Konvertierung mit GroupDocs.Conversion und praktische Anwendungen erläutert. Mit diesem Wissen sind Sie bestens gerüstet, um die Dokumentenverwaltung in Ihren .NET-Projekten zu verbessern.

Als Nächstes können Sie mit anderen von GroupDocs.Conversion unterstützten Dateiformaten experimentieren oder die Lösung in größere Systeme für automatisierte Workflows integrieren. Warum implementieren Sie diese Lösungen nicht noch heute?

FAQ-Bereich

  1. Was ist GroupDocs.Conversion?
    • Eine Bibliothek zum Konvertieren verschiedener Dateiformate, einschließlich JP2 in PDF, innerhalb von .NET-Anwendungen.
  2. Wie erhalte ich eine Lizenz für GroupDocs.Conversion?
    • Beginnen Sie mit einer kostenlosen Testversion oder beantragen Sie eine temporäre Lizenz auf der GroupDocs-Website.
  3. Kann ich mit GroupDocs.Conversion mehrere Dateien gleichzeitig konvertieren?
    • Ja, die Stapelverarbeitung wird zur effizienten Handhabung mehrerer Konvertierungen unterstützt.
  4. Welche anderen Formate kann ich in PDF konvertieren?
    • Zahlreiche Formate, darunter DOCX, PPTX und Bilder, werden unterstützt.
  5. Wo finde ich weitere Ressourcen zu GroupDocs.Conversion?

Ressourcen

Mit diesen Ressourcen sind Sie auf dem besten Weg, die Dokumentkonvertierung mit GroupDocs.Conversion für .NET zu meistern. Viel Spaß beim Programmieren!